Bangladesh, Sept. 12 -- In an unprecedented move, Albania has appointed the worlds first artificial intelligence-generated government minister, aiming to eradicate corruption and streamline public administration. The digital assistant, named Diella-meaning “Sun” in Albanian-has been advising citizens on navigating government services online since January. On September 11, Prime Minister Edi Rama formally introduced Diella to his cabinet, marking a historic moment in global governance.
